Study has been centred on an area of some 30 square miles of the Wellington Peninsula lying south of Lat. 41°18' S and bounded to the south by the shores of Cook Strait (see map). This is broadly the area covered by the Waiariki and Sinclair sheets of the Lands & Survey Department's 1/25,000 map series (N.164/4 and 5). The various problems encountered have necessitated consideration of features in adjoining areas of the Peninsula. |
